Google wallet for iPhone is now improved as Google allows single sign on access, add credit card and debit card information by photos and Google Physical wallet card. Google wallet can be accessed by single sign on access instead of sign in Google wallet for every time you need to use.
What is Single Sign On Access?
Single Sign On Access is the one in which the user will be automatically signed in to Google products if the user is signed in to any of the Google products in that device. If you is signed in for YouTube or in Blogger or in Gmail or in any of the Google product and when you access Google Wallet it will be automatically signed in.
Google Wallet allows you to save credit and debit card information. This can be done by simply taking the photos of the credit or debit card using Google wallet app. The card number and the expiry date and other information are automatically detected from the photos via OCR, you can now attach the information to the wallet. These facilities are made available for the android users since the last month and now iPhone users can enjoy this.
A major improvement made by the Google Wallet in US is that US based user can apply for the Physical Google Wallet card. Google wallet physical card can be used to pay for the purchases in any maestro card locations. You can withdraw money from any of the ATM locations. Some charges are collected for transactions made in or out of the Google wallet.
Charges are collected for adding money to wallet account from credit or debit card. Charges are also collected for transactions made out of the wallet account to credit cards and debit cards. For checking balance and withdrawing money in ATM Google wont charge but some banks may charge you. All other transactions and maintaining balance in Google Wallet are free of charge.
